Yup, wood just isn't ever that straight. Plus you should have kept it vertical, and rotated it lengthways by 180o so as to correct the squiff back to the third checkpoint. If marking a long wall with a spirit level you always do the same. Never keep using the SL in the same direction as any inaccuracy in the SL will just keep you heading up / down hill so you keep flipping the level round for each length you mark, therefore correcting it as you go.

That's usually a part blocked NRV ( rubber crap flap ) and the residual fluid that's been pumped away ( still sat in the outlet pipe as the unit doesn't pump that pipe clear, it only pumps the unit out into it ) is able to slowly seep back into the machine, back-filling the unit and raising the level switch causing the unit to bail out again. Another inevitable annoyance associated with one of these things. How far below ground ? Basement ?

Sorry, forgot to discuss this. They come with an integral heavy rubber 'crap-flap' on the outlet as standard. No other type of NRV would do as the sweetcorn launcher would block them. Consideration must be given to the ongoing discharge pipework as certain runs require an air admittance valve to be fitted mid point to alleviate any possible siphoning issues. Upsizing the pipework will negate this, which is what I did each time. I didn't like the idea of an AAV getting contaminated, then jamming in the part open position and then the turd tornado crop-spraying out of it ( as they pump at around 10bar iirc ). Edit : 10psi . My favourite is Rocol Gas Seal of all things. Works excellently at lubricating the threads / filling the valleys and is almost completely non-setting. The jet blue / boss white stuff isn't bad TBH, but I don't find it smears as well unless you've put quite a bit on. Always dismount compression stuff after final assembly to remove any excess product from the interval bore of the pipe / fitting or just be VERY sparing when applying.....a little goes a long way -

In the eyes of the water authority, here, you cannot fit a pump directly to the main unless it's designed to not pump at or in excess of 11-12 litres per min ( or basically whatever rate your local water board has to supply by law ). With a large domestic property the metabolism of the cold break tanks means that downstream disinfection isn't required. I checked for my last such job, and the only requirement was the A-B bylaw air break from the incoming cold main to the stored water in the tank. The system performs really well with the only problem being excessive use due to the customer thinking that I'd now somehow connected them to the local reservoir and they had an infinite supply of high pressure water. A bit of education later and they were good to go. I don't see how the pressure switch on the mains would work tbh as the second the pump kicked in you'd lose the static pressure ( in the poorest of mains ) switching the pump back off. That would see a stop-start scenario so I'm unsure about that one. The Grunfoss home booster will just keep sucking until it's vessel is satisfied, so that isn't a good example afaic. No home-brew solutions can be used for this, as they have to be approved or comply with current regs / bylaws. -

Doing that in my neck of the woods will see you getting severely prosecuted. Any builder / other 'well intentioned' putting a cold mains booster pump directly onto the cold mains is just an uneducated If you have poor mains pressure and flow then you won't necessarily use more water per day, it's just you'd like some reasonable performance whilst doing so. For eg, filling the bath takes the same amount, filled quickly or slowly. To achieve this you need the cold main getting fed into break tanks ( so disconnecting the incoming main from consumer consumption ) which a pump then 'sucks' water from. Then you fit a buffer ( usually a cold mains accumulator of suitable size ) to allow the pump to pressurise the accumulator thus creating an artificial cold mains system for the property. As pumps are very harsh in their delivery, usually starting at just above 1 bar and shutting off again at 3 bar, a buffer is required to smooth out the delivery to make it tolerable, and typically the system would be set up to store the pressurised water at around 2.5-3 bar to best take advantage of the accumulator ( charging it with sufficient stored volume vs back / pre-charge pressure ), but this does provide a very good means of boosting very poor mains to acceptable performance without breaking any water bylaws. Dont underestimate the required volume of cold water break tanks as any shortfall there will see the pump running dry or the supplied water getting unacceptably aerated. As always, it's requirement first and design / solution second. -
